发表评论取消回复
相关阅读
相关 代码困惑:Java泛型与多态的微妙差异
Java中的泛型和多态是两种不同的概念,但它们之间确实存在一些相似之处。 1. 泛型(Generics): - 类型参数:泛型中用<>表示的类型参数,如`List<Strin
相关 新手困惑:Java泛型使用实例
Java泛型是一种编程技术,它允许我们在类或方法中定义类型参数,然后在实际使用时提供具体类型。 以下是一个简单的Java泛型使用实例: 1. 定义一个泛型类,比如一个容器(
相关 新手困惑:为什么Java的泛型不能多态?
在Java中,泛型确实提供了一种形式的多态,尽管它与传统意义上的方法重载或多继承等多态性类型不同。 泛型是通过类型参数(如T)来约束类、接口或者方法模板的一种机制。例如:
相关 新手疑惑:为什么Java泛型不安全?
在理解为什么Java泛型有时被认为是不安全的之前,我们需要先了解什么是泛型。 Java泛型是Java语言中的一种特性,它允许创建可以处理多种数据类型的类。例如,我们可以定义一
相关 新手困惑:Java泛型的应用与问题
作为新手,遇到Java泛型的应用与问题是很正常的。以下是几个你可能会遇到的问题和解答: 1. **什么是泛型**? - 泛型是Java语言中的一种特性,它允许你在创建类
相关 新手困惑:Java中为什么null不能当作对象使用?
在Java编程中,null被设计为一个特殊的值,它代表没有对象或者对象已被删除。以下几点解释了为什么null不能当作对象使用: 1. **引用类型**:在Java中,大多数数
相关 Java新手困惑:继承与多态的区别
作为Java新手,理解和区分继承和多态是编程基础中的重要环节。这里我将尝试详细解释两者之间的区别。 1. **继承(Inheritance)**: - 继承是面向对象编
相关 新手困惑:Java泛型使用实例
在Java编程中,泛型是一种可以让我们创建具有可变行为的类型安全类的方法。以下是一个简单的泛型使用实例: ```java // 创建一个通用的容器,类型为String pub
相关 新手困惑:Java泛型原理及使用示例
在Java编程中,泛型是一种强大的工具,它允许你在创建容器(如List、Set或Map)时,对存储的元素类型进行限制和重用。 原理: 1. 泛型是方法或者类声明的一部分。 2
相关 Java新手困惑:集合类为什么不能直接用等于号赋值?
在Java中,集合类(如List、Set等)的元素是不可变的,这意味着一旦一个元素被放入集合,就不能再改变它的状态。这正是你不能直接使用等于号(=)给集合中的元素赋值的原因。
还没有评论,来说两句吧...